French Pink Clay is famous for its benefits on dry and sensitive skin. French Pink clay is ideal for all skin types. Contrary to Green Clay and other clay masks, which work to absorb excess moisture and remove oil, Pink Clay masks do not remove the skin's natural oils, making them ideal for dry and dehydrated skin.

French Pink Clay is a gentle, soothing, and skin-revitalizing cosmetic clay crafted from a blend of red and white clays sourced from the natural mineral deposits of France. Known for its mild detoxifying properties, French Pink Clay is ideal for routine life skincare, especially for dry, sensitive, mature, or delicate skin types. Rich in silica, iron oxides, and natural minerals, it helps improve elasticity, restore softness, and brighten dull, tired skin. Its velvety texture offers gentle purification without stripping the skin of essential moisture.

This versatile clay blends beautifully into face masks, soaps, scrubs, cleansers, body wraps, bath rituals, and a wide range of DIY beauty formulations. French Pink Clay works to absorb impurities, reduce irritation, and refine the skin’s surface, giving it a smoother and more radiant appearance. Its calming nature makes it suitable for reducing redness and supporting a healthy, glowing complexion. The soft pink color adds elegance and luxury to personal-care recipes.

  • You can dilute this clay with any liquid like water, mineral water, milk, cream, and herbal tea, etc.
  • French Pink clay is easy to mix at home but avoid any lumps, and you will have a smooth mixture.
  • However, do not dilute pink clay in metal bowls.  You can use glass, wood, silicone, or even plastic.
  • Pink clay masks dry quickly and can form a dense coating. You have to apply it for 10-15 minutes and do not exceed this duration. You must not apply the mask to the eye and lip area.

French Pink Clay before applying. Use 2%–30% in DIY skincare such as masks, scrubs, soaps, cleansers, and body packs. For a soothing face mask, mix the clay with rose water, aloe vera gel, or plain water using a non-metal bowl. Apply a thin layer to clean skin, allow it to dry partially, then rinse gently with lukewarm water. For dry skin, add a few drops of jojoba, almond, or rosehip oil for added nourishment. In bodycare, blend into scrubs and wraps for softness and glow. Avoid using undiluted. Regular use leaves skin smooth, calm, and radiant.

French Pink clay provides a lot of minerals that help in nourishment and retain moisture. It is rich in minerals like silica. Pink clay reduces irritation and inflammation from the skin. Pink clay can also minimize blackheads, hormonal breakouts, and congestion, making it perfect for those who have irritated or acne-prone skin. Pink clay is frequently used in face masks, treatments, and soaps to help cleanse and refresh dull, tired, and dry skin.

French Pink Clay provides excellent soothing, brightening, and skin-revitalizing benefits. Its gentle mineral composition helps calm irritation, reduce redness, and improve overall skin comfort. The clay lightly detoxifies without over-drying, making it perfect for dry or sensitive skin. Its silica content supports improved elasticity and promotes a smoother, youthful glow. French Pink Clay also refines texture, boosts radiance, and helps even out skin tone. Suitable for daily or weekly use, it nourishes delicate skin and leaves it soft, refreshed, and naturally luminous.
